Mine is mushroom stroganoff!

Lots of mushrooms & onions cooked with spraylight. Add a little water or stock, lots of paprika & pepper & then right at the end a tiny amount of low fat cream/creme frais (or yoghurt if PP are very low - but make sure its cooled alittle first or the yoghurt will curdle)

I made my fave tonight for less than 6pp.

Half butternut squash, seeds removed, partially hollowed out with removed sections chopped.
Diced onion, in a few sprays of olive oil fry light, in pan; add garlic, then 100grams quorn mince. Brown, then add the chopped squash. Cook a bit, add 1/3 jar of WW roasted garlic pasta sauce, any other spices you like.

Put hollowed squash in microwave for abour 4 mins. Take out, fill up with mince mixture, mound it up. Put in oven, about 30 mins, around 180. If it starts gettin too browned, just put a bit of foil over.

When done, take out, and enjoy! You can eat the skin as well. I have it with a small salad. You can use all sorts of squash, even pumpkin. (i'm American, grew up eating all kinds of squash)
